When replacing power MOSFETs or power diodes mounted to aluminum heatsinks, always clean the old thermal grease using isopropyl alcohol (IPA) and apply a fresh, thin layer of high-conductivity silicone thermal paste before tightening the mounting screws. 7. If the monitor displays errors, the service manual directs the technician to specific troubleshooting steps. Potential Cause Action from Service Manual Worn tubing or connector. Perform NIBP leak test. No ECG Signal Defective patient cable or input. Check cable integrity and module connector pins. SpO₂ Artifact Sensor failure or module issue. Replace sensor; test with simulator. Module Not Recognized Module connection issue. Reseat the module; check frame connector.
